What is Culture App?

Culture App is a travel utility for iOS and Android that provides augmented reality 3D reconstructions of archaeological sites in Greece.

Users hire the app to visualize historical states of monuments, serving the need for deeper contextual understanding during cultural site visits.

What Are The Key Features?

Augmented Reality ReconstructionsDifferentiator

Visualizes 3D models of archaeological sites over the camera view to show historical states

Tour Guide Network ServicesDifferentiator

Enables guides to share images and communicate with group members via the app

Offline AccessStandard

Downloads site content via WiFi for use without cellular data

How much does it cost?

Paid
  • Free app download
  • Paid individual site tours at 6,99 € to 7,99 € per unit

Transactional model based on individual site-specific content purchases, anchored at 6,99 € per tour.
